我整理的一些关于【Docker】的项目学习资料(附讲解~~)和大家一起分享、学习一下:
Docker 在 Windows 上设置国内镜像的指南
Docker 是一个开源的应用程序容器引擎,能够帮助用户快速构建、部署和运行应用程序。然而,由于网络环境的不同,中国用户在使用 Docker Hub 库时,经常会遇到速度慢或无法访问的问题。为了提高 Docker 的使用效率,选择国内镜像源成为一个很好的解决方案。本文将介绍如何在 Windows 系统上配置 Docker 使用国内镜像。
选择合适的国内镜像源
在国内,有几个知名的 Docker 镜像源可以选择,包括:
镜像源 | 地址 |
---|---|
DaoCloud | ` |
Aliyun | ` |
Netease | ` |
以下是这几个源的饼状图表示:
配置 Docker 使用国内镜像
步骤 1:打开 Docker 设置
- 启动 Docker Desktop。
- 在系统托盘中右键单击 Docker 图标,选择“Settings”(设置)。
步骤 2:配置 Daemon 设置
- 在设置窗口中,找到“Docker Engine”选项。
- 将以下 JSON 配置粘贴到配置区:
此配置允许 Docker 使用您选择的国内镜像源。
步骤 3:重启 Docker
- 保存配置并关闭窗口。
- 返回 Docker 控制台,点击“Restart”按钮重启 Docker。
验证配置
为确保配置成功,您可以使用以下命令从容器拉取一个镜像,例如 nginx
:
如果一切配置正确,您将会发现镜像拉取速度显著提升。
常见问题
Q1: 如果设置后仍然慢怎么办?
您可以尝试切换到其他国内镜像源,或者查看网络连接,确保没有额外的限制。
Q2: 是否可以设置更多的镜像源?
是的,您可以在 registry-mirrors
数组中添加更多的镜像源,但建议仅配置您常用的几个以避免复杂性。
结语
通过配置国内镜像源,Docker 用户在中国可以显著提高镜像的拉取速度。简单的几步设置就能让您更加高效地使用 Docker。希望本指南能够帮助到您,享受 Docker 带来的便利。如果有其他问题或建议,欢迎与我们讨论!